TCP/IP协议详解:从分层模型到应用
需积分: 9 57 浏览量
更新于2024-07-11
收藏 1.53MB PPT 举报
"TCP/IP工作的特点-tcp/IP详解"
TCP/IP协议是互联网的基础,它定义了数据在网络中的传输方式。TCP/IP模型由四个主要层次组成:应用层、传输层、网络层和数据链路层,这与传统的OSI七层模型有所不同。在TCP/IP模型中,数据在发送时会经过层层封装,从应用层到物理层,最终形成可以在网络上传输的帧。
1. 应用层:这是最高层,直接与用户交互。它包含了各种应用程序,如FTP(文件传输协议)、TELNET(远程登录)、SMTP(简单邮件传输协议)等,这些应用负责处理特定的用户需求。
2. 传输层:传输层的主要任务是确保数据可靠地从一个主机传输到另一个主机。TCP(传输控制协议)是这一层的关键协议,它提供面向连接的服务,包括数据排序、流量控制和错误检测。UDP(用户数据报协议)则提供无连接的服务,适用于对实时性要求较高的应用,如视频流媒体。
3. 网络层:这一层主要负责数据包的路由选择和网络间的数据传输。IP(因特网协议)是网络层的核心,它定义了数据在网络中的寻址方式,以及如何将数据包从源主机发送到目的主机。
4. 数据链路层:数据链路层处理相邻节点间的物理传输,包括错误检测和纠正、帧的同步和去同步。常见的数据链路层协议有以太网、Token Ring和FDDI等。
在数据传输过程中,应用层的数据会被加上传输层的头部,形成传输层的协议数据单元(PDU),如TCP段或UDP数据报。接着,PDU会被加上网络层的头部,成为IP数据报,包含源和目的IP地址。再下一层,数据链路层会添加自己的头部,形成以太网帧或其他类型的帧。最后,物理层根据介质规范将帧转换为电信号或光信号进行实际的物理传输。
在TCP/IP协议族中,LAN(局域网)和WAN(广域网)是两种常见的网络类型。LAN通常用于在一个相对较小的地理区域内,如办公室或校园内,提供高速的数据共享。它们由HUB、Bridge、LANSwitch、Router和ATMSwitch等设备支持,旨在实现高效、安全且局部可控的网络服务。WAN则跨越更广泛的地理范围,可能通过低速串行链路连接,如Modem、WANSwitch和AccessServer,它们通常需要通过服务提供商(ISP)进行连接。
TCP/IP协议的演进历程反映了网络技术的发展,从最初的主机到网络的简单连接,到局域网的出现,再到互联网的全球互联。每一层协议都承担着关键的角色,共同构建了我们今天所依赖的互联网基础设施。理解TCP/IP的工作原理和特点对于网络管理和故障排查至关重要,也是所有IT专业人士必备的基础知识。
2009-10-20 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
Pa1nk1LLeR
- 粉丝: 59
- 资源: 2万+
最新资源
- AirKiss技术详解:无线传递信息与智能家居连接
- Hibernate主键生成策略详解
- 操作系统实验:位示图法管理磁盘空闲空间
- JSON详解:数据交换的主流格式
- Win7安装Ubuntu双系统详细指南
- FPGA内部结构与工作原理探索
- 信用评分模型解析:WOE、IV与ROC
- 使用LVS+Keepalived构建高可用负载均衡集群
- 微信小程序驱动餐饮与服装业创新转型:便捷管理与低成本优势
- 机器学习入门指南:从基础到进阶
- 解决Win7 IIS配置错误500.22与0x80070032
- SQL-DFS:优化HDFS小文件存储的解决方案
- Hadoop、Hbase、Spark环境部署与主机配置详解
- Kisso:加密会话Cookie实现的单点登录SSO
- OpenCV读取与拼接多幅图像教程
- QT实战:轻松生成与解析JSON数据